The postcode SR8 2DU is located in County Durham It was introduced in January 1980 and is an active postcode. SR8 2DU is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SR8 2DU is one of the more de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 3.1 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SR8 2DU as Hard-pressed living > Hard pressed ageing workers > Renting hard-pressed workers.

The closest road name to SR8 2DU is Buckingham Road which is centered 69 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Acre Rigg Schools and is 103 m away.

The closest primary school to SR8 2DU (for ages 11 and under) is Acre Rigg Academy. It achieved an OFSTED rating of Good on March 21, 2018.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is St Bede's Catholic School and Byron Sixth Form College.

The local pub for residents of SR8 2DU is Hesleden Workingmens Club and is 3.95 km away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on February 21, 2019. The nearest takeaway food is available from Mondos Pizzeria and is 4.05 km distant. The FSA rated this establishment as Satisfactory on August 24, 2021.

Residents reported an average download speed of 57.2 Mbps and an average upload speed of 17.2 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 87%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 2.1 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.4 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for SR8 2DU is covered by the Durham police force association and County Durham is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
